For housewives and working women, time constraints often hinder self-care, resulting in various health issues. One growing health concern among women is high blood pressure, a condition that necessitates immediate attention.

According to a recent study conducted by Andrews University, high blood pressure not only poses health risks but can also lead to heart diseases and strokes. The study underscores the critical role of both exercise and diet in regulating blood pressure levels. This research, involving 117 participants, unveiled a remarkable 19% reduction in blood pressure levels among those who adopted this new lifestyle program.

The study’s findings emphasize the potential to normalize blood pressure through a shift to a healthier lifestyle, with dietary modifications at the forefront. Integrating foods like olives, avocados, vegetable oil, and nuts into your diet can make a substantial difference. These adjustments can facilitate a reduction in the dependency on blood pressure medication. Impressively, 93% of participants managed to decrease their reliance on medication by 24%, while 69% successfully discontinued blood pressure medications entirely.

Participants in the lifestyle program embraced a holistic approach, which included a vegan diet, regular walks, adequate hydration, quality sleep, and engagement in spiritual activities. The vegan diet featured whole wheat, vegetables, almonds, avocados, olives, and whole wheat bread. These results were shared during this year’s American Society for Nutrition Annual Meeting.
